Fiat Brava engines in our database: 1.4 75 hp, 1.6 103 hp, 1.8 113 hp, 2.0 HGT 147 hp, 1.9 JTD 100/105 hp (Brava 1995-2001). Specific ECU units: EDC15C7, EDC16C39 (CAN), EDC16C39 (K-Line). Model-specific notes: Fiat Brava (1995-2001) — B/C-segment hatchback on Tipo II platform; 2.0 HGT 147 hp — top version; 1.9 JTD EDC15C7 → Stage 1 130 hp; EDC16C39 — later versions; sibling of Bravo; Brava = feminine form of Bravo; first Fiat with Common Rail turbo diesel (1999).
